About Stuart E. R. Bailey

Stuart E. R. Bailey is a scholar working on Insect Science, Ecology and Oceanography, having authored 18 papers that have together received 423 indexed citations. Recurring topics across this work include Mollusks and Parasites Studies (9 papers), Marine Biology and Ecology Research (4 papers) and Environmental Toxicology and Ecotoxicology (4 papers). The work is most often cited by research in Insect Science (283 citations), Ecology (256 citations) and Health, Toxicology and Mutagenesis (86 citations). Stuart E. R. Bailey has collaborated with scholars based in United Kingdom, Greece and United States. Frequent co-authors include M. Lazaridou-Dimitriadou, D.R.A. Wareing, Catherine R. McCrohan, Deborah E. Dobson and David McGrath. Their work appears in journals such as Journal of Comparative Physiology A, Pesticide Biochemistry and Physiology and Annals of Applied Biology.
